The Experience: What to Expect from This Tour

The New York by Minivan Private Tour starts with a pickup from your preferred location—often your hotel—around 10:00 am or whenever suits your schedule. This flexibility means you’re not tied to a set departure time, allowing you to plan your day around other activities or rest.
Once onboard, you’ll be driven around Manhattan and beyond in a sleek, private minivan equipped with a panoramic roof, which makes the sightseeing window even more enjoyable. This isn’t just about transportation; it’s about the comfort and style of your journey. Your guide, an expert in NYC’s stories and secrets, accompanies you throughout, ready to share insights or answer questions.

The Stops and Customization
The tour includes multiple stops—you get to choose or have suggested highlights, such as Times Square, Central Park, Brooklyn Bridge, Little Italy, Wall Street, and more. Each stop is brief—around 10 minutes—giving you time for photos, quick walks, or just soaking in the atmosphere.
What makes this part of the experience valuable is the ability to tailor your visit based on your interests. For example, if you’re a movie buff, you might want to spend more time at filming locations; if architecture fascinates you, Central Park and the Empire State Building could be prioritized.
The first stop is a special feature, where your guide and driver help you explore sites of your choosing. As one reviewer noted, “Kevin knew so much about the deep rich history of the city,” which indicates the guides are well-versed and able to enrich your trip beyond just pointing out landmarks.

Transportation and Logistics

The luxury minivan is a key feature, providing a smooth ride and great views through the panoramic roof. The vehicle is exclusive to your group, ensuring privacy and comfort—especially helpful if you’re traveling with friends or a small family.
The duration of around 3 hours strikes a balance—long enough to see many sights but not so long that it becomes tiring. You can choose the start time, generally anytime after 10 am, which gives flexibility for morning plans or jet lag.
Pricing is set at $490 for up to four people, making it a more costly option than hop-on-hop-off buses, but you pay for the tailored experience, private driver, and guide. For small groups looking for a personalized adventure without the crowds, many find this worth the investment, especially with the added convenience of pickup and drop-off at locations of your choice.

FAQ
How many people can join this tour?
The tour is designed for groups of up to four people, making it perfect for small parties or couples who want a personalized experience.
Is pickup offered?
Yes, pickup and drop-off at your preferred NYC location are included, often at your hotel or a convenient nearby spot.
Can I customize the itinerary?
Absolutely. The guide will work with you to visit the sights you’re most interested in, whether that’s iconic landmarks or niche neighborhoods.
What is included in the price?
Your package includes a luxury minivan with driver, a knowledgeable guide, bottled water, and the flexibility to stop and walk at various sites.
Are there any additional costs?
Food and drinks are not included, so plan to bring some snacks or meals if needed. Admission tickets to sites are also separate unless specified.
Is the guide experienced?
Reviews consistently praise guides like Kevin, Fred, and Dimitri for their friendliness and knowledge, which enhances the experience significantly.
What if I need a child seat?
Child seats are available upon request, making this tour accessible for families traveling with little ones.
